Class CreateProtocol

java.lang.Object
org.glassfish.web.admin.cli.CreateProtocol
All Implemented Interfaces:
org.glassfish.api.admin.AdminCommand

@Service(name="create-protocol") @PerLookup @ExecuteOn({DAS,INSTANCE}) @TargetType({DAS,STANDALONE_INSTANCE,CLUSTER,CONFIG}) public class CreateProtocol extends Object implements org.glassfish.api.admin.AdminCommand
Command to create protocol element within network-config Sample Usage : create-protocol [--securityenabled true|false] protocol_name domain.xml element example invalid input: '<'file-cache enabled="false" />

  • Method Details

    • execute

      public void execute(org.glassfish.api.admin.AdminCommandContext context)
      Executes the command with the command parameters passed as Properties where the keys are the paramter names and the values the parameter values
      Specified by:
      execute in interface org.glassfish.api.admin.AdminCommand
      Parameters:
      context - information
    • create

      public static void create(org.glassfish.grizzly.config.dom.Protocols protocols, String name, Boolean securityEnabled) throws org.jvnet.hk2.config.TransactionFailure
      Throws:
      org.jvnet.hk2.config.TransactionFailure
